Skip to content

devrajbando/synthcode

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

51 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

🖥️ synthCode: An AI-Powered Real-Time Collaborative Code Editor

🚀 Overview

Our AI-powered real-time collaborative code editor is designed to bring developers together in a seamless and intelligent coding environment. It allows users to create and join projects, collaborate in real-time, and leverage AI-driven features to enhance their coding experience.

🌟 Features

🔗 Real-Time Collaboration

  • Invite team members to collaborate on code in real time.
  • See live updates from other users as they type.
  • Built-in user authentication for secure access.

🤖 AI Assistance

  • Auto-Documentation: Generate documentation for code snippets effortlessly.
  • Code Generation: Convert brief snippets into functional code.
  • Syntax Fixing: Detect and correct syntax errors on the go.

🛠️ Project Management

  • Create projects and invite collaborators.
  • Join existing projects with a joining code.
  • Organize files and directories within a project.

🌍 Multi-Language Support

  • Write and edit code in multiple programming languages.
  • AI assistance is optimized for popular languages like JavaScript, Python, Java.

🏗️ Tech Stack

  • Frontend: React.js, Tailwind CSS
  • Backend: Node.js, Express.js
  • Database: MongoDB
  • Real-Time Collaboration: WebSockets (Socket.io)
  • AI Integration: Fast API
  • Authentication: Jsonwebtoken

📌 Getting Started

Prerequisites

  • Node.js (v16+)
  • MongoDB
  • Python

🤝 Contributing

We welcome contributions! Feel free to open issues and submit pull requests.

📜 License

This project is licensed under the MIT License.

📬 Contact

For any questions, reach out via email at devrajbando@gmail.com or create an issue in the repository.

About

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• JavaScript 91.0%
  • Python 7.9%
  • Other 1.1%